Getting Your Braces Off: What to Expect at Your Braces Removal Appointment After months or even years of wearing braces, it’s easy to get excited about the day when you finally get them taken off. Usually, the braces can be completely taken off in a single appointment and removal often takes from 30 minutes to an hour. Removal of the clips and the brackets is quick but what it takes longer is completely removing the composite and cement that was used to glue them from the teeth. How to Keep Your Teeth Straight After Braces After your braces are removed, we recommend for you to wear a retainer and recommend that you wear it for a certain amount of time. You may see some minor shifting of your teeth after the removal of your braces, but the retainer will prevent your teeth from shifting back to where they were If you choose not to wear a retainer, then there’s every chance that your teeth will move back into their old position, and all of your hard work will have been for nothing. No-one wants that to happen so it’s really important to wear a retainer.
